Reference figures that shape cost and transit on the China-Angola route:
| Main sea gateways | the main commercial seaport |
|---|---|
| Destination customs authority | the national customs service |
| De-minimis / duty-free threshold | No practical de-minimis on most routes |
| Import tax & duty regime | Import VAT plus duty 5–35%; pre-shipment inspection common |
| Local currency | USD (freight priced in USD) |
| Typical port/airport dwell time | 7–21 days (congestion common) |
| Peak / busy season | Oct–Dec |
| Conformity & certification | Pre-shipment conformity certificate often mandatory |
Thresholds and duty bands are buyer-planning references, not formal customs rulings — confirm the exact HS-code rate for your goods before shipping.

Minimums to Angola vary by channel: air DDP from about 21 KG (some from 12 KG), sea LCL from roughly 1 CBM, and express courier for single parcels. Below 21 KG, express is usually the most economical way into Angola.
the national customs service typically requires: (1) commercial invoice with HS codes and declared value; (2) packing list with weights and dimensions; (3) bill of lading or air waybill; (4) certificate of origin (may lower duty); and (5) any product-specific certification (Pre-shipment conformity certificate often mandatory). Under DDP we prepare and file these for you.
For regulated goods entering Angola, plan for: Pre-shipment conformity certificate often mandatory. Missing conformity paperwork is the most common cause of clearance holds with the national customs service, so confirm requirements for your HS code before the cargo leaves China.

We compare actual gross weight against volumetric weight (L×W×H ÷ 6000 for air) and charge whichever is greater, rounded up to the next kilogram. For 100 KG this matters most when cargo is light but bulky — consolidating cartons can drop you into a cheaper bracket.
